### Step 7 — Weather-Alert Fan-Out Key Rotation

Before rotating the signing key for the Stormvale weather-alert fan-out, confirm both witnesses from the Delbrook ops rotation are present and the broadcast queue is paused. Verify the staging relay acknowledged the freeze within the last five minutes. Once the quorum card is seated, unseal the escrow envelope using the recovery passphrase that follows.

vault phrase of fafop-hahop = ralys-kasion-normir-belix-silys-fendor

Handover — Rowhouse seat-map renderer. Hey team, quick notes before I'm out. The renderer for the Albery Theatre maps caches SVGs aggressively; if seats look wrong, purge the Stagecoat cache first, don't redeploy. Zoom bugs are almost always the viewBox math in layout.ts. If the render worker gets stuck, restart it from the Foyer console, which you unlock with the passphrase just below.

vault phrase of tagag-fawef = lammir-ulaiel-oliax-belox-eliox-ulaok-gilael-norys-holox-fenir

**Drone Return — Servicing Route**

The Pellwick VTOL unit from the Ashgrove relay station is being returned to Marrowfield Works for rotor servicing. Dispatch must confirm the battery is discharged below storage threshold and the gimbal is locked before release. The assigned Torvane courier has been cleared for the workshop bay. Pass the courier the confidential hand-over instruction noted directly below.

handover note for yagep-tagef: the fenok sorwyn courier leaves the fraok sileth sorax ledger at gate 2873 under passcode 476683